Häagen-Dazs transforms HK tram into immersive flavour journey
share on
Häagen-Dazs has transformed a tram into a themed experience, inviting consumers to explore the craftsmanship, ingredients, and signature richness behind its classic ice cream flavours.
This comes as part of Häagen-Dazs' brand philosophy, which centres on using carefully selected ingredients. Its recipes are built on fresh cream, milk, sugar, and eggs, and are free from preservatives, stabilisers, artificial colourings, and palm oil. The result is the rich texture and flavour the brand is known for.
To communicate this philosophy to Hongkongers, Häagen-Dazs has transformed a tram into "The art of richness tram", an immersive experience inspired by four of its most iconic flavours: vanilla, chocolate, matcha, and strawberry. Travelling through the vibrant streets of Hong Kong, the tram invites guests to discover the ingredients, stories and craftsmanship behind each flavour while experiencing the signature richness that defines Häagen-Dazs.
Boarding the "Art of richness tram" serves as an invitation to explore the world of Häagen-Dazs through four immersive flavour experiences, each designed to highlight the craftsmanship behind a classic favourite. At the "Vanilla garden," guests can uncover that Häagen-Dazs vanilla ice cream is crafted from only six natural ingredients through an interactive puzzle experience. The activity underscores the purity and simplicity behind one of the brand's most timeless flavours.
At the “Cocoa scale” interactive station, guests can discover the careful balance behind Häagen-Dazs Belgian chocolate ice cream, now crafted with 72% cocoa. The experience reflects the harmonious combination of richness and smoothness that creates an exceptionally indulgent chocolate flavour.

On the upper deck of the tram, guests at the "Matcha studio" can experience the traditional stone‑grinding process first‑hand and discover how Häagen‑Dazs uses 100% ceremonial‑grade Japanese matcha to preserve its rich aroma, delicate sweetness, and distinctive umami notes. Meanwhile, in the "Strawberry garden," guests can create artwork using natural paint made from 100% real strawberries. The experience highlights Häagen‑Dazs' commitment to using real strawberries and no artificial colourings in its strawberry ice cream.

Extending the journey beyond the tram, Häagen‑Dazs has launched the “Art of richness crystal bus”, a limited three-day public activation open through advance registration. Set against Hong Kong's iconic cityscape, guests can enjoy immersive flavour-inspired experiences and indulge in Häagen-Dazs ice cream aboard a specially designed double-decker crystal bus.

The "Art of richness crystal bus" will run over three days, stopping at Tsim Sha Tsui on 21 August, Tai Wai on 22 August, and Central on 23 August. Each day, the bus will operate from 12pm to 6pm, with nine 30‑minute sessions available. Consumers can pre‑register for a spot between 14 and 19 August by spending HK$20 or more on Häagen‑Dazs products at designated retailers, excluding Häagen‑Dazs shops. A receipt of HK$20 allows registration for up to two participants, while HK$40 allows for up to four.

Participants aboard the bus can enjoy the interactive flavour‑inspired experiences, along with a complimentary 100ml Häagen‑Dazs mini cup, a supermarket and convenience store coupon, and a Häagen‑Dazs shop cash voucher.
